Sam Werner (born December 3, 1995) is an American soccer player who currently plays for Sacramento Republic FC in the USL Championship.

Career

College

Werner played four years of college soccer at Stanford University between 2014 and 2017, where he made 67 appearances, scoring 9 goals and tallying 9 assists. Werner missed the entirety of Stanford's 2014 season due to injury.[1]

Professional

Werner spent time on trial in Israel with Hapoel Hadera, making two appearances for the club in the Toto Cup.[2][3]

On December 18, 2018, Werner signed with USL Championship side Sacramento Republic.[4]
